What is H. Pylori?
H. pylori is a type of bacterium that resides in the stomach lining and is known to be associated with several gastrointestinal disorders. This organism can provoke inflammation of the stomach lining (gastritis) and contribute to the development of peptic ulcers, which are sores in the stomach or upper part of the small intestine.
The detection of H. pylori typically involves various tests, including breath tests, blood tests, or endoscopic procedures. Upon confirmation, different treatment regimens follow. One such regimen is known as quadruple therapy.

What is Quadruple Therapy?
Quadruple therapy is a treatment strategy designed to eradicate H. pylori infections. It usually includes:
1. Two antibiotics to combat the bacteria.
2. A proton pump inhibitor (PPI) to reduce stomach acid and promote healing.
3. Bismuth compound (commonly known as Pepto-Bismol) to coat the stomach lining and protect it.
This combination aims to maximize the chances of effectively eliminating the bacteria while minimizing the risk of antibiotic resistance. Each medication plays a specific role:
– Antibiotics work to directly kill the bacteria.
– Proton pump inhibitors help by reducing gastric acidity, creating an environment where the antibiotics can work more effectively.
– Bismuth can provide a protective barrier, making treatment more tolerable.

Potential Side Effects of Quadruple Therapy
While H. pylori quadruple therapy is generally effective, it also comes with potential side effects. These can vary from mild to more serious and may include:
– Nausea or vomiting
– Diarrhea
– Stomach cramps
– Dizziness
– Headaches
Being aware of these possible reactions can help you navigate the treatment experience more smoothly.

1. The precise role that gut bacteria, including H. pylori, play in our overall health is still a subject of investigation among scientists.
2. There is ongoing dialogue about the appropriateness of over-prescribing antibiotics, given the risk of developing antibiotic resistance.
3. Experts debate whether probiotics can help manage or cure H. pylori infections, as research in this area is still in the early stages.
Each of these areas remains an open question, demonstrating the complexity of understanding how our bodies interact with these bacteria and treatment protocols.
